Transaction ddbe8dc73dc42f27613b3479629984ba39baa6b0ae7bda04ef0c096e713b36a5
1 Input
2 Outputs
- ddbe8dc73dc42f27613b3479629984ba39baa6b0ae7bda04ef0c096e713b36a5:0
- ddbe8dc73dc42f27613b3479629984ba39baa6b0ae7bda04ef0c096e713b36a5:1
value 10000000
address 3MXQmWGUciAAZDJKgrFkArc4qTCQsfToh9
value 15073509
address 1EnhB1SmSrqsgevyTYDTNNfFmd7R25x5WR